采空区埋管抽采瓦斯治理效果研究 被引量:6

Study on Controlling Effects of Gas Drainage Using Buried Pipe in Goaf

摘要 根据采空区上覆岩层"O"形圈分布原理以及埋管抽采工作原理,对李雅庄煤矿224工作面影响瓦斯抽采效果的因素进行了分析,并对李雅庄煤矿埋管抽采瓦斯治理效果进行了预测;根据对抽采浓度、混合流量的分析,研究了李雅庄煤矿埋管抽采瓦斯治理效果,认为抽采钻孔是否布置在采动裂隙带内对瓦斯抽采效果有直接影响。 According to the principle of "O" ring distribution and the drainage working of buried pipe in overburden rock of gob, factors influencing gas extraction effect on 224 working face in Liyazhuang Coal Mine were analysed in this paper. The effects of gas drainage of buried pipe were also forecasted in the coal mine. In accordance with the analysis on concentration of gas extraction and mixed flow, the actual effect of gas drainage by using buried pipe was studied,and it was proposed that whether gas drainage boreholes were laid out in mining-induced fracture zone has a direct impact on the effect of gas drainage.
